Goa Chief Minister Pramod Sawant Announces New Welfare Schemes for Workers on Labour Day 2026

Date:

DONA PAULA, GOA – In a significant move to bolster the welfare of the working class, Goa Chief Minister Dr. Pramod Sawant addressed a state-level gathering at Lok Bhavan, Dona Paula, to mark the occasion of International Labour Day on May 1, 2026. During the event, the Chief Minister underscored the government’s commitment to the labor force and unveiled a series of new initiatives aimed at financial security, education, and digital empowerment.

The celebration, organized by the Office of the Commissioner of Labour and Employment, saw the participation of several high-ranking officials, including the Minister for Labour and Employment, Atanasio Monserratte, and the Commissioner for Labour and Employment, Rajesh S. Ajgaonkar.

New Welfare Schemes and Financial Incentives

A major highlight of the Chief Minister’s address was the announcement of five new welfare schemes designed to provide a safety net for workers in various sectors. Most notably, Dr. Sawant introduced a one-time financial incentive of ₹15,000 for private-sector employees who have completed more than 20 years of continuous service.

To claim this incentive, the Chief Minister explained that either the management of the private firms or the workers themselves can apply to the Labour Welfare Department with the necessary proof of service. This initiative is seen as a historic gesture of appreciation for long-term contributors to the state’s economy.

The other schemes announced include:

  • Digital Literacy Programme: Aimed at equipping workers with modern technical skills to remain competitive in an increasingly digital economy.
  • Elderly Medical Care Allowance: Providing financial support for the healthcare needs of aging workers.
  • Educational Assistance: Financial aid for competitive exam coaching and reimbursement of tuition fees for higher studies for workers and their children.
  • Insurance Coverage: Coverage under the Pradhan Mantri Suraksha Bima Yojana (PMSBY) to ensure personal accident insurance for the working class.

Recognition of Excellence: “Shram Gaurav” Awards

In recognition of exemplary dedication and sincere service, Chief Minister Sawant conferred the prestigious “Shram Gaurav – Shramik Mitra” Award 2026 upon 20 industrial workers. These awardees were selected from various sectors for their outstanding contributions and commitment to their respective fields.

Push for Local Employment and Safety

Addressing industrial representatives present at the event, the Chief Minister reiterated his call for prioritizing the recruitment of Goan youth. He emphasized that while the state government has provided ample infrastructural support to various industrial estates, it is now the responsibility of these industries to give back by hiring locally.

He mentioned that over 1,300 youths would be receiving offer letters as part of a recent recruitment drive conducted in collaboration with the Verna Industrial Estate. He encouraged other industrial estates to conduct similar monthly drives to help the government move toward the goal of eliminating unemployment in the state.

Furthermore, Dr. Sawant touched upon the theme of “Safety First,” stating that industrial growth must never come at the cost of worker safety. He stressed that a developed state is one where workers feel protected and have peace of mind regarding their health and their families’ stability.

Commitment to the “Make in Goa” Vision

The Chief Minister concluded his address by linking labor welfare to the broader vision of “Make in Goa” and “Make for the World.” He stated that the most vital component of this vision is ensuring that development is inclusive and that the benefits of growth reach the person at the end of the line.

The event at Dona Paula served as a platform not just for celebration but for concrete policy action, reinforcing the Goa government’s stance on balancing industrial expansion with robust social security for its workforce.
